How many of you knew PayPal offers a security key available for purchase? I didn't until
I read a thread on another forum about a hijacked PayPal account.
I just received it in the mail and I'm very impressed. It's this little electronic device assigned to my account. Once activated, no one (including me) can log into my PayPal account without this device in hand.
Now that I've activated the key, I log in as usual but Paypal ask me to press my key for a new 6 digit number. I press the key, and I have an access number that is good for 30 seconds.
I think it's worth $5, but I wish PayPal would offer them for free to everyone. I think you have your account hijacked before you qualify for a free one. I'll pass on that freebie. I paid the fee
